About Goodwill Southern California: Transforming Lives Through The Power Of Work, Goodwill Southern California (GSC) serves individuals with disabilities or other vocational challenges, as well as businesses, by providing education, training, work experience and job placement services. Each year, GSC prepares and places thousands of individuals into sustainable employment through programs and services offered at three campuses, Career Resource Centers, WorkSource Centers, Deaf, Youth and Veteran Employment Programs throughout Los Angeles (north of Rosecrans Ave.), Riverside and San Bernardino counties.  GSC supports its mission with proceeds generated from 81 stores and 46 attended donation centers. GSC spends 95 percent of its budget on programs and services.  Committed to caring for the earth, in 2015 GSC diverted 100 million pounds of reusable or recyclable goods from landfills.
